The Immortal Path of Desire was a cultivation novel written by Mu Muxin. The story was about how Chu Ruoting found herself as a supporting character in a cultivation novel after her rebirth. The female lead was Qiao Qiao, the object of her jealousy. Chu Ruoting decided to use this opportunity to kill her way back to the cultivation world and take revenge on her enemies. There were seven male leads in this novel, including the gentle senior brother, the sickly petite lunatic, the abstinent senior, the loyal dog assassin, the overbearing demon lord, the cunning evil cultivator, and the proud son of the aristocratic family. " The Immortal Way of Desire " was a story of rebirth, which included elements of cultivation, transmigration, and love. Huo Yuhao was the male lead of the fantasy novel Douluo Continent II, the Peerless Tang Sect. He was also one of the main characters of the Peerless Tang Sect. He was the son of the Star Luo Empire's White Tiger Duke Dai Hao and Huo Yun 'er. He was the most powerful soul master and a member of the Tang Sect. Huo Yuhao had many Martial Souls, including the Eye of Asura, the Icy Jade Emperor Scorpion, and the Spiritual Eye. He was constantly improving his strength by absorbing the seven spirit souls, including the Snow Monarch, the Heavenly Dream Ice Silkworm, the Frost Monarch, the Octagonal Frozen Grass, Little White, Lia, and the Demonic Monarch. Huo Yuhao was also one of the founders of the Spirit Pagoda. His goal was to evolve these spirit souls into gods.
